Irritates living tissue on contact.

Explanation:
Understanding how chemicals interact with living tissue helps you pick the right hazard label. An irritant is a substance that, on contact, causes a reversible inflammatory response in skin, eyes, or mucous membranes—things like redness, itching, or mild pain—without necessarily causing permanent damage. That’s exactly what “Irritates living tissue on contact” describes, so this is the best match. A corrosive substance, by contrast, damages or destroys tissue on contact, potentially causing chemical burns. A flammable substance is defined by its tendency to catch fire or support combustion, not by tissue irritation. An oxidizer is reactive and can intensify fires, or cause burns through its strong reactivity, but again that description doesn’t focus on irritation of living tissue. So the statement points to an irritant, not a corrosive, flammable, or oxidizing hazard.
